Résumé
To validate and ascertain the reliability of the Orofacial Esthetic Scale specifically within the context of prosthodontic patients, aiming to establish it as a credible and standardized tool for evaluating orofacial esthetics in this specialized cohort. The systematic analysis adhered to the guidelines outlined by the Preferred Reporting Items for Systematic Reviews and Meta-Analyses (PRISMA). A systematic search using four databases PubMed /Medline, Web of Science, Scopus, Science Direct along with manual and grey literature (ProQuest and Google scholar) till 30 October 2023 was performed. The risk of biasness was assessed using Joanna Briggs Institute (JBI) critical appraisal checklist followed by validity analysis. For meta-analysis, psychometric values (Cronbach alpha and Intra class correlation coefficient) were used through MedCalc software. The overall ICC value was 0.95 (95% CI: 0.94 to 0.96) and the overall Cronbach alpha value was 0.94 (95% CI: 0.92 to 0.96). There was evidence of high heterogeneity and no publication bias among the studies included. This study underscores the pivotal role of orofacial esthetics in prosthodontic care, introducing the Orofacial Esthetic Scale as a validated tool to quantitatively assess subjective perceptions. This will highlight its potential for tailored treatment planning and improved patient outcomes.
